Output 1a5d1a59f3d1d383a125fee604c42ea393da3c4ff916230b99fe48d84c4414ed:1

value
262740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db23f773a84a58dfe70b5af0eec1ae6c15a5f703 OP_EQUAL
address
3MfizZLfnq4WjC91Kc5brVZienR2iRmFoz
transaction
1a5d1a59f3d1d383a125fee604c42ea393da3c4ff916230b99fe48d84c4414ed
confirmations
64513
spent
true